From May to October and with 9 rounds, this is how the calendar for the 2026 XCO World Cup is being built
Just a few days before the start of the second half of the 2025 season, the organization is already working on the calendar for the XCO World Cup next year. We have had access to the first draft and there are already quite a few changes anticipated for 2026.
First draft of the 2026 XCO calendar: nine rounds and a historic start in South Korea
The draft plans for the 2026 season to have a total of nine XCC/XCO rounds, compared to the ten that the 2025 calendar had. The start is scheduled for May 1-3 in PyeongChang (South Korea), in what will be the first time that the XCO World Cup visits this country. And the grand final would arrive on October 2-4, also outside of Europe, most likely in Canada.

After its start in South Korea, the World Cup will hold 6 rounds in Europe spread between May and August, before moving to the final block outside the continent. In addition, of the last 2 events, we already know that one will be at the new venue of Soldier Hollow, in Midway (Utah, USA), as announced by the organization.

Compared to 2025, the calendar is reduced by 1 event and is pushed back from April to May with the absence of Brazil for the next year. But the provisional plan aims to open and close the season outside the continent, as has been the norm.
- May 1-3 - XCO 1 - PyeongChang, South Korea
- May 23-24 - XCO 2 - Europe
- June 12-14 - XCO 3 - Europe
- June 19-21 - XCO 4 - Europe
- July 3-5 - XCO 5 - Europe
- July 10-12 - XCO 6 - Europe
- August 14-16 - XCO 7 - Europe
- August 26-30 - XCO World Championships Val di Sole, Italy
- September 19-20 - XCO 8 - Soldier Hollow, USA
- October 2-4 - XCO 9 - Outside of Europe
The UCI and the organizers are finalizing the details of a definitive calendar that we will know in the coming weeks.
